Pharmacy Quiz: Test Your Knowledge on Shingles

Ten quiz questions to assess your knowledge on common symptoms and treatments for shingles.

True or false: Shingles is a viral infection that causes a painful rash and although shingles can occur anywhere on your body, it most often appears as a single stripe of blisters that wraps around either the left or the right side of your torso.
